It was a pretty day at Beaver Lake but unfortunately the Red-necked Grebes and 
Long-tailed Ducks seen the previous day were no longer there.  Darn.  But it 
was still an interesting visit because the Common Merganser that has been there 
awhile was still doing it's thing, and I had yet to see it. A few Ruddy Ducks 
was also around but were esthetically pale in comparison to the Merganser.
I have attached a few photos of the observations.  It was nice to meet Virginia 
and Diane as well enjoying the show.
